Marginal cost represents the incremental costs incurred when producing additional units of a good or service. It is calculated by taking the total change in costs of producing more goods and dividing that by the change in the quantity of goods produced. The usual variable costs included in the calculation are labor and materials, plus the estimated increases in fixed costs (if any), such as administration, overhead, and selling expenses. The marginal cost formula can be used in financial modeling to optimize the generation of cash flow.
